#382514 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#382514 is composed of 22% red, 14.5%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 64.3%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 28.3 degrees, a saturation of 47.4% and a lightness of 14.9%. #382514 color hex could be obtained by blending #704a28 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#382514

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0805 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.

Tones of #382514

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#262626 is the less saturated color, while #4a2402 is the most saturated one.
